A wildlife park is giving guests the opportunity to get up close with bears at an exclusive dinner event.

Jimmy's Farm and Wildlife Park in Wherstead is home to three polar bears, Ewa, Flocke and Tala, and Diego the brown bear.

Ewa and Diego were rescued from Orsa Predator Park in Sweden, which shut in 2022 and was sold to developers. 

Flocke and Tala, a mother and daughter duo, came from Yorkshire Wildlife Park as part of a programme which aims to conserve populations of threatened species and animals in captivity.
